Tata Motors Abandoned Eco Car Project Promoted by Thailand

Tata Motors has called off its Eco Car project in Thailand. Upon promotion of Thailand government, Tata along with some other car makers decided to participate in the eco car project. However, India’s largest commercial car maker has now decided to abandon the project without citing any reason.

Media reports suggest that Tata’s back out from the project may have at least 2 reasons. First of all, government initially set 17% tax for the eco car which has now been increased to 22%. The second reason is as per the commitment with Thailand government, Tata has to invest a huge amount in this project which Tata officials are no longer interested in.

Tata’s eco car investment project certificate has also been terminated as the company did not maintain the 31st March 2010 deadline for submitting the details of the eco car project. However, other car makers like Toyota, Mitsubishi, Honda and Suzuki are going to take part in the eco car project.
